Could you try this and see if it fixes it for you? It worked for someone else.

My guess that it is either not downloading all the files that you need from Intrigue or one or more of the data binaries didn't download correctly. You can force the data binaries to rebuild from the downloaded xml by deleting the RebuildData.ini file from the GC3Crusade folder. If that doesn't work, you're probably missing files regardless of what the verify files finds and you may need to try doing a full re-install.
